Damir

Damir Harambasic Resume | Product Software Engineer linkedin.com/in/damir | www.damir.fun

SUMMARY

Product Software Engineer with a 10+ years of expertise in creating high-quality, high-performance web and native products. Passionate about blending technical know-how with intuitive design to create a great UX. Skilled in modern technologies like React, React Native, TypeScript, Node.js and GraphQL, with a strong track record in leading projects and mentoring teams.

EXPERIENCE

  • Staff Software Engineer @ Varo Bank

    January 2020 - Present
    • - Currently working on our Lending products, focusing on new features and improvements in a push for profitability.
    • - Previously worked across multiple projects and cross-functional teams, often at once.
    • - I split my time (70/30) between a React Native, Expo, React (web) frontend and a GraphQL, Node.js "middle-layer".
    • - Initially joined as a Senior Frontend Engineer and promoted to Staff Engineer in March 2024.
    • Key contributions:
    • - Helped with a complete rewrite of the Varo Bank app using React Native with Expo and TypeScript.
    • - Led a team of 3-4 engineers and owned the rewrite of the settings page and related sub-pages in React Native.
    • - Integrated with 3rd party services such as Statsig as our feature and experiment platform and Column Tax for tax prep.
    • - Led the effort in building and advocating for our new Design System and promoted server-driven UI architectural pattern.
    • - Played a pivotal role in hiring, mentoring and onboarding new engineers. i.e. hosting React workshops for Native Engineers.
    • - Some technologies I am working with: TypeScript, React (web), React Native (Expo), GraphQL, Node.js (Fastify), PostgreSQL, React Testing Library, Storybook and Figma.
  • Sr. Frontend Developer @ Overstock.com

    October 2019 - December 2019
    • - This was my brief second stint at Overstock.
    • - Fixed bugs and built features on the product details page.
    • - Some technologies I worked with: Node.js, Express, Webpack, Redux and React.
  • Sr. Full-Stack Developer @ tZERO

    September 2018 - October 2019
    • - Built a securities trading platform greenfield project on the blockchain.
    • - Focused on Onboarding and KYC portion of the Web application, worked across the stack, from UI to database.
    • - Filled in for multiple temporary Dev Lead stints.
    • - Some technologies I worked with: React, Redux, Node.js, Express, PostgreSQL, Jest and Webpack.
  • Frontend Developer @ Overstock.com

    October 2014 - September 2018
    • - Handled new feature implementation, A/B Tests, and bug squishing on product pages.
    • - Worked on a full-stack mobile web app as well as various client-side apps.
    • - Was involved in the design process of product with UX and Product teammates.
    • - Built tools for our front-end workflow, such as implementing ES6 support and ReactJS into our repo.
    • - Created reusable React components and NPM modules that were used by teams across Overstock.com.
    • - During this time I was promoted to Senior Frontend Developer. Some previous teams I worked with: Marketing and Production web team.
    • - Some technologies I worked with: jQuery, Node.js, Express, Webpack, Redux and React.
  • Freelance Developer and Designer @ Damir Hara Design

    March 2013 - ∞
    • - Helped companies/clients build websites and web apps from scratch or by jumping in the middle of the project. I've worked on everything from simple one-page static websites to production React apps served to millions of customers.
    • - Clients worked with: tZERO, Infowrap.com, Cottonwood Electric, TheChapelMotorcycleShop.com.

SKILLS

  • JavaScript
  • React
  • React Native
  • Redux
  • TypeScript
  • GraphQL (Apollo)
  • REST APIs
  • React Testing Library
  • Astro Used on this site! 🚀
  • Expo
  • Next.js
  • Node.js
  • Bun.js
  • CSS
  • Styled Components
  • Shadcn/ui
  • Tailwind CSS
  • SASS
  • CSS Modules
  • Responsive Design
  • Storybook
  • Semantic HTML
  • Git & CLI chops
  • Troubleshooting
  • Wireframing & Prototyping
  • Cross-platform compatibility
  • Communication & Liaison
  • Accessibility
  • Mentoring & Advising
  • Leadership

EDUCATION

    University of Utah

    Class of 2014
  • BS, Strategic Communication